Curvature of the field
High quality binoculars show excellent
sharpness not only at the center of
images, but at the edges as well. This is
easy to check: stand at a 90˚ angle to a
wall with detail and focus. Then check
the sharpness from center to edge. For
the best possible flat-field performance,
most Canon binoculars use Field
Flattener and Aspherical lenses.
Clarity
To check for clarity, point the binocular at
a clearly defined edge, like the lettering
on a sign or a constellation in the night
sky. Images should appear crisp and
razor-sharp.
